A home photovoltaic energy storage battery typically lasts between 10 to 12 years, although some high-quality models can last up to 15 years or longer2. Battery lifespan can vary based on usage cycles, with some sources indicating a range of 5 to 15 years4. It's important to note that while batteries may still function beyond their typical lifespan, they may not hold a charge as effectively. [pdf]

In Seychelles, Masdar is a key player in the energy storage sector, having partnered with the Public Utilities Corporation to build a 5MW solar PV plant with 3.3MWh of battery storage2. The growth of energy storage battery manufacturers in Seychelles reflects the country's commitment to sustainable development, indicating that new manufacturers are emerging as battery technology advances3. This development is crucial for enhancing the energy infrastructure in Seychelles. [pdf]

The facilities include the 5MW solar PV plant located in Ile de Romainville, a 3.3 MWh energy storage system located on Mahé and a 33kV system that allows for the safe and stable supply of electricity from the PV power plant to the main island of Mahé. [pdf]

The life of energy storage batteries typically ranges from 10 to 12 years, with some premium models lasting up to 15 years or longer with proper care1. Specifically, lithium battery systems can endure 3000 to 5000 charge cycles over a lifespan of 10 to 15 years2. [pdf]

The cycle life of energy storage can be described as follow: (2) N l i f e = N 0 (d cycle) − k p Where: N l i f e is the number of cycles when the battery reaches the end of its life, N 0 is the number of cycles when the battery is charged and discharged at 100% depth of discharge; d cycle is the depth of discharge of the energy storage charge and discharge cycle, k p is the constant obtained by fitting. A compound annual growth rate of 25% is expected of Belgium battery market from 2024 to 2030. The Belgium battery market generated a revenue of USD 313.1 million in 2023 and is expected to reach USD 1,494.7 million by 2030. The Belgium market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 25% from 2024 to 2030. [pdf]

Just as smartphone batteries lose capacity and degrade over time, batteries that make up a battery energy storage system (BESS) will also eventually degrade and will need to be replaced or supplemented to maintain outlined operational conditions throughout the system’s life span. [pdf]

In Tonga, the primary manufacturer of centralized energy storage batteries is the Akuo Group. They have developed two battery storage facilities on the main island of Tongatapu, utilizing their innovative Storage GEM® technology. These facilities include a 5 MWh / 10 MW battery for grid stability and a 23 MWh / 7 MW battery for load shifting, both aimed at enhancing the electricity grid's performance24. [pdf]
